Its lightweight runtime components made it the go-to choice for developers to embed reporting functionality into third-party applications. The Transition to Modern BI
As the software aged, it faced a strange hurdle. In , many users reported that their reports suddenly stopped working. Experts suspected a "2020 cutoff" in the date functionality, as the old 16-bit and 32-bit architecture struggled with modern date formats and operating systems like Windows 10 . The Legacy Today
An efficient processing engine that could handle complex subreports and formulas without the overhead seen in modern, web-heavy frameworks.
Unlike SQL ROW_NUMBER() which requires complex partitioning, CR 8.5's Suppress property on fields (combined with conditional formulas) allowed for visual master-detail reporting without subreports. This is the secret sauce of thousands of legacy invoice systems.
Its lightweight runtime components made it the go-to choice for developers to embed reporting functionality into third-party applications. The Transition to Modern BI
As the software aged, it faced a strange hurdle. In , many users reported that their reports suddenly stopped working. Experts suspected a "2020 cutoff" in the date functionality, as the old 16-bit and 32-bit architecture struggled with modern date formats and operating systems like Windows 10 . The Legacy Today crystal report 85
An efficient processing engine that could handle complex subreports and formulas without the overhead seen in modern, web-heavy frameworks. Its lightweight runtime components made it the go-to
Unlike SQL ROW_NUMBER() which requires complex partitioning, CR 8.5's Suppress property on fields (combined with conditional formulas) allowed for visual master-detail reporting without subreports. This is the secret sauce of thousands of legacy invoice systems. Experts suspected a "2020 cutoff" in the date